US publisher Dynamite Entertainment is running a Kickstarter campaign to publish Soo Lee‘s Wonderful Wizard of Oz graphic novel.

Delivering a beautiful, unrivalled interpretation of the original Wizard of Oz film, on offer is what Dynamite is successfully pitching the book, the art already completed, as “a once in a lifetime adaptation that delivers a timeless classic”, in the amazing artwork of a 21st century comics artist.
Soo Lee is an acclaimed comic book artist known for her evocative style and boundary-pushing storytelling, Renowned for her work with Marvel, DC, and indie publishers alike, she brings her signature blend of moody elegance and modern surrealism to The Wizard of Oz, reimagining the beloved 1939 film in a bold original graphic interpretation.
With a background steeped in both fine art and pop culture, Lee, best known for her work on House of Slay, Red Sonja, and more, infuses each panel with vivid emotion, intricate detail, and a distinctly cinematic atmosphere breathing fresh, electrifying life into this timeless tale.






“I’m not reinventing the wheel, but I’m adding my interpretation to the history of this legendary story,” she says. “I was allowed more pages to indulge in and take my time on certain scenes, so I took advantage of the comics medium, as well as added scenes that were deleted from the film. So there may be things some fans of the movie may not have known about! I wanted to really shine light on Dorothy and her friends’ relationships and emotions.”
The Wizard of Oz has captivated audiences for over 85 years, since its release in 1939. Its lush colour technology and art direction wowed moviegoers and remains stunning to this day. Around that same era, the comics and cartooning form was innovating the nascent “comic book” format and rapidly evolving styles. Now in 2025, these two mediums are celebrated together with this can’t-miss tome.

“In this spellbinding new work, Lee doesn’t just revisit the yellow brick road, she completely transforms it,” Dynamite enthuse of this 85th anniversary celebration of the landmark film. “Dorothy, the Scarecrow, the Tin Man, and the Cowardly Lion emerge with haunting beauty and depth, reinterpreted through a lens that fuses gothic whimsy, Eastern influences, and dark fantasy. The Land of Oz has never looked so alive or perilous.
“With lush watercolour textures, experimental panel layouts, and unexpected visual twists, Lee’s The Wizard of Oz invites readers to rediscover a classic story through an entirely new, dreamlike lens.”
Well known for her incredible atmospheric work, Soo Lee has taken every minute of the movie everyone grew up on and turned it into a masterpiece of the comics medium.
In addition to the book itself, this limited Kickstarter campaign, which has utterly smashed its target with 18 days to go, offers fans exclusive extras.




The four covers by top tier artists Soo Lee, Jae Lee, Alex Ross and Eric Shanower are also showcased and offered as high-quality lithograph prints at 11 by 17 inches on premium stock. Perfect for framing and displaying, Oz fans will want to consider these add-ons, especially if they don’t want to miss another piece of art they love and did not select for their copy of the book. The Soo Lee, Jae Lee, and Eric Shanower prints are also offered signed.
